Sweetgreen rolls out a limited-edition Peach & Goat Cheese Salad in collaboration with Alice Waters, celebrating peak seasonal produce and community impact efforts this summer.

Sweetgreen is redefining the summer dining experience with its limited-time Peach & Goat Cheese Salad, developed in collaboration with Alice Waters - an icon of seasonal and sustainable food. Available from July 7 to August 10, this menu addition is the centerpiece of Sweetgreen’s “You Wait for This” campaign, drawing attention to the fleeting beauty of peak produce. Restaurant owners and managers should take note - partnering with culinary thought leaders and leveraging seasonality can drive excitement and set your operation apart in a saturated market.
This fresh salad blends organic arugula and spring mix with sweet ripe peaches, creamy goat cheese, fresh cucumbers, basil, mint, and almonds, all topped with a lemon tarragon vinaigrette and garlic parm crunch for textural delight. More than a seasonal dish, it illustrates how ingredient quality and creative menu curation can inspire loyal guests and differentiate a brand’s identity. By collaborating with renowned suppliers like Frog Hollow Farm, Sweetgreen reinforces the value of trustworthy local sourcing - a critical point of inspiration for restaurants looking to heighten their farm-to-table credibility.
The Peach & Goat Cheese Salad is not just a palate pleaser - it’s a purpose-driven product. Sweetgreen’s partnership with Alice Waters supports The Edible Schoolyard Project, pledging a portion of each salad sold to foster food education and nourishment in schools.
